Output 09b6b1324d21f4dd20919d0c9e947240f8ddc341c303f66256d7e76bf1d2844d:0

value
10020574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bb9144be4bdc9bc23ee8af7ea3e66e841648279 OP_EQUAL
address
3CyCkfyyDLdFBF1YZzfAcC584PTrnsq3te
transaction
09b6b1324d21f4dd20919d0c9e947240f8ddc341c303f66256d7e76bf1d2844d
spent
true